Electric fireplaces that are wall-mounted
A wall-mounted electric fireplace can be an ideal addition to any room. It can be mounted on top of a flat screen TV or in a niche. A majority of models include a mantel and shiplap panel to match your decor. Certain models have a glass surround that helps to prevent burns from falling embers. Electric fireplaces that are mounted on the wall do not require venting and can be used with or without heat.
A wall-mounted electric fireplace that has a faux-stone finish is available. This model looks fantastic under a flat-screen TV and provides an elegant backdrop to display photos, candles or other decorative objects. You can even place speakers and a DVD player on the mantel. The best part is that you can use this wall-mounted unit all year round, with or without heating.
Most electric fireplaces that are mounted on walls have a heater powered by the fan which can heat rooms up to 400 square feet. They also provide additional heating and create a cozy atmosphere with realistic flame effects and glowing logs. Certain models are CSA-certified to ensure safety. Certain models have an auto shut-off as well as thermal overload protection to prevent fire hazards.
The Modern Flames Landscape Pro Multi is a favorite choice due to the fact that it provides realistic flames, a custom color selection, and smart home connectivity. Other options include the Dimplex Ignite XL Bold and the Scion Trinity.
Touchstone Onyx is another option for a fireplace that can be hung on a wall. This model features a slim frame with built-in mounting brackets that make it easy to install. It also has a remote control as well as Bluetooth syncing that adds to its versatility.
Before choosing a wall-mounted fireplace it is important to consider the space available in your house. You will need at least some studs on the wall to accommodate this kind of fireplace. If you don't have enough room, you may be required to construct an enclosure for your fireplace suite. It is also important to consider the depth of the fireplace, which will determine how it will fit into your home.
Electric fireplaces with inset
Inset electric fireplaces are a great solution for those who want the appearance of a fire to be built into the wall. Also called insert fires, these are designed to slot into existing fireplace suites (www.biolinksolutions.com blog post) and openings as well as some new constructions. Inset electric fireplaces do not require chimneys or flues making them much easier to install.
Electric fires set into walls can be used to create a focal point or an accent piece. There are a variety of designs to choose from, which range from basic contemporary to more traditional designs. Some of them can be controlled with a voice or app. They are perfect for open-plan homes as well as modern living spaces.
You can also find electric fireplaces that are either partially or completely integrated into the wall when space is an issue. This allows for more space and provides a more elegant and sophisticated finish. Certain models come with a skirt trim that allows you to cover up any space between the fireplace and the wall.
A wall-mounted electric fire TV stand is another popular option. They are an ideal way to add a feature to an entertainment system and are usually constructed of top-quality materials. Some models include storage area to keep your media and other things well-organized.
These are ideal for those who do not want to remove their fireplace surround or do not have a suitable opening for a chimney. Most can be plugged in to an electrical outlet. Some are equipped with a remote, so you can easily turn on and off the lights.
In addition to being an attractive feature, electric fireplaces can be very effective heat sources. Electric fireplaces typically consume between 1.4 to 1.6 to 1.6 kW. This is enough to heat a small or medium-sized space comfortably. They can be set to 'flame-only or with a blower to provide additional heat.
